The rear work light on my DK55 does not work and I can't figure out why. The switch is good, the contacts are getting good voltage, and they ground shows continuity. The bulb is good, although I tried to replace it just in case. I have tried everything. Any thoughts or has anyone else had this problem? Thanks
 
/ DK55 Work Light #2  
Make sure contact is being made on the bulb. Old auto trick
 
/ DK55 Work Light #4  
I bet the actual contact points are corroded just enough. Try cleaning the socket out with a small pic and then some Dielectric grease on the bulb contacts.
 
/ DK55 Work Light #5  
Just scrape the contact points with the point of a test light. Then you can check to make sure your getting power there at the same time.
